Not quite :lol:

Also you need to look at those stripes as the proportion and reliive position to the windows and their spacing needs review.

Also..the wrong model. :lol: ....this need to be the LR freight door equiped.

Important to select the correct model straight off as there are differences in window spacings sometimes as well a door difference and other issues......doesn't always matter but a good habit to get into

There are also slight variations in the paint kit and that is a case here. :) Well I don't know if it the same kit as I didn't paint any LF models, but there is I think extra engine mapping and I believe spinners and props have seperate left and right textures.......you'll need to check it out.
